What’s this course about
This course is designed for teams working in homes and communal areas to strengthen their understanding of fire safety and support everyday practices that help reduce fire risks. It explores the real causes of fire, how to prevent them, and how both active and passive protection systems work in practice. Whether you’re overseeing maintenance, managing a property portfolio, or working on-site, this training helps you meet your legal responsibilities under the Building Safety Act 2022 and equips you with a recognised qualification to demonstrate competence and care.

Why it matters
Fire safety isn’t just about ticking boxes. It’s about protecting people, meeting legal standards, and making sure the buildings and homes you visit are genuinely safe. The course is aligned with the Building Safety Act 2022 by supporting competence requirements for dutyholders and accountable persons.
